Stat. § 3-3-101","heading":"Petition for involuntary appointment of conservator.","body":"(a) Any person may file with the clerk a petition for the involuntary appointment of a conservator. The petition appointment shall state:\n(i) The name, age and address of the proposed ward;\n(ii) The status of the proposed ward as a minor, incompetent person or a mentally incompetent person and the reasons for the petition;\n(iii) The name and address of the proposed conservator, and his qualification to serve as conservator;\n(iv) The name and address of the person or institution having the care, custody or control of the proposed ward;\n(v) The fact that the residence of the proposed ward is in the county, or is a nonresident, or that his residence is unknown;\n(vi) The fact that the best interest of the proposed ward requires the appointment of a conservator in Wyoming;\n(vii) The estimated current value of the real estate, the estimated value of the personal property and the estimated gross annual income of the estate;\n(viii) Any money payable or to become payable to the proposed ward from any source; and\n(ix) The interests of the petitioner.","path":["TITLE 3 - GUARDIAN AND WARD","CHAPTER 3 - CONSERVATORSHIPS","ARTICLE 1 - OPENING CONSERVATORSHIPS"],"source_url":"https://wyoleg.gov/statutes/compress/title03.pdf","current_through":"2026 Budget Session; as of 2026-07-01","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-04T00:16:31Z","sha256":"641a87965e23078bfb0e6959bab3cfb2342e758609a6f56890f769876bd5e106","source_id":"us-wy","stale":false,"prev":"us-wy/wyo.-stat.-3-2-303","next":"us-wy/wyo.-stat.-3-3-102"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
